An open-source, Python-first reactive notebook for reproducible, data science with built-in SQL, interactive widgets, and app deployment.
Marimo is an innovative, open-source tool designed for data scientists and analysts who require a Python-first reactive notebook environment. This platform facilitates reproducible data science workflows, enabling users to seamlessly integrate code, visualizations, and narrative text into a single document. Marimo stands out with its built-in SQL support, allowing users to execute SQL queries directly within the notebook, making it particularly useful for those working with databases. Additionally, the tool features interactive widgets that enhance user engagement and allow for dynamic data exploration. Users can also deploy their applications directly from the notebook, streamlining the transition from development to production. The freemium pricing model makes Marimo accessible to a wide range of users, from individual data enthusiasts to larger teams seeking collaborative solutions. Overall, Marimo is tailored for those looking to enhance their data science capabilities while maintaining a focus on reproducibility and interactivity.